Donald Trump recently called U.S. representative Adam Schiff “mentally deranged.” However, his comments did not sit well with some netizens.
On his Twitter account, the POTUS claimed that Schiff was blasted for not focusing on the homeless in California. He also accused Schiff’s district of being in terrible shape.
“He is a corrupt pol who only dreams of the Impeachment Hoax. In my opinion, he is mentally deranged,” Trump tweeted.
However, the POTUS was lambasted for seemingly spreading hate. Some of his critics also fired back by saying that he’s actually the one who’s mentally deranged and not Schiff.

Meanwhile, this isn’t the first time that Trump was lambasted by some netizens on social media. Earlier this week, he also shockingly called for the impeachment of Barack Obama for allegedly lying about Obamacare.
During this week’s rally in Iowa, Melania Trump’s husband talked about the ongoing impeachment proceedings.
“They want to nullify your ballots, poison our democracy and overthrow the entire system of government. That’s not happening,” he said.
Trump also reportedly turned his impeachment proceedings into a punchline, and he received loud cheers and applause from the crowds because of it. He recalled the times that Obama said that if someone likes their doctor, they should be able to keep the physician.
“Twenty-eight times he lied. We should impeach him!” he said.
Obama’s healthcare reform plan became law in 2010. The main goal of the law is to lower the healthcare costs and improve the quality of life for those who can’t get health insurance from their jobs.
